游戏事件触发
-
Unity C#脚本控制音频淡入淡出?试试这几招!
在游戏开发中,音频的淡入淡出效果和根据游戏事件触发不同音频片段是提升沉浸感和氛围的重要手段。今天,咱们就来聊聊如何在Unity中使用C#脚本来实现这些功能。我会尽量用通俗易懂的方式,结合实际案例,带你一步步搞定它! 一、准备工作:导入音频,创建AudioSource 首先,确保你已经准备好了需要用到的音频文件,并且将它们导入到Unity项目中。接着,我们需要在场景中创建一个GameObject,并为其添加一个AudioSource组件。AudioSource组件就是Unity中播放音频的“喇叭”,所有的音频播放都离不开它。 ...
-
游戏音效设计的未来?深入解析AI音乐的沉浸式应用
作为一名游戏音效师,我最近一直在研究AI音乐在游戏中的应用。这不仅仅是技术上的革新,更关乎我们如何创造更具沉浸感和动态性的游戏体验。今天,我想和大家分享一些我对AI音乐在游戏音效设计中应用的思考和实践。希望能给大家带来一些启发。 AI音乐的核心优势:互动性与适应性 传统游戏音效往往是预先录制好的,然后根据游戏事件触发播放。这种方式在表现线性流程时效果尚可,但面对开放世界或高度动态的游戏环境时,就显得捉襟见肘。而AI音乐最大的优势在于其互动性和适应性。 互动性: AI可以根据玩家的行为、游戏场...
-
Roguelike游戏音乐不再“疲劳”:基于MIDI的动态自适应方案
在Roguelike游戏的无尽循环中,BGM的魔力往往是维系玩家兴趣的关键之一。然而,正如许多开发者所感受到的,传统的线性音乐在长时间、高重复度的游戏体验中,确实容易让玩家感到听觉疲劳,甚至产生“耳朵磨出茧子”的感觉。要打破这种僵局,我们需要的是一种能够**“活起来”的音乐**——它能感知玩家的行动,随着战局变化而呼吸。 针对Roguelike游戏的特性,一个基于MIDI的动态音乐系统,无疑是解决这一难题的理想方案。它不仅提供了极高的灵活性和扩展性,还能有效减轻内容制作的压力。 为什么传统线性音乐会“疲劳”? 线性音乐的优点在于结构固定、情感...
-
AI配乐魔法:如何让电影游戏情绪“声”临其境?
AI配乐魔法:如何让电影游戏情绪“声”临其境? 各位音乐人、游戏开发者、电影制作人们,有没有想过让AI成为你的配乐助手,根据电影或游戏场景的情绪变化,自动生成与之匹配的背景音乐?这可不是科幻,而是正在变为现实的技术!今天,咱们就来聊聊如何利用AI技术,实现这个听起来就很酷炫的功能。 一、情感识别:AI“听懂”你的电影和游戏 要让AI配乐,首先得让它“听懂”电影或游戏的情绪变化。这就要用到 情感识别 技术,也就是 情绪分析(Sentiment Analysis) 。 ...
-
游戏互动音乐系统设计?这样做,让你的游戏BGM瞬间高大上!
各位游戏开发者、音乐制作人们,有没有遇到过这样的情况?精心制作的游戏BGM,在重复播放几次后就显得单调乏味,甚至与游戏场景格格不入?尤其是在战斗、探索、解谜等不同状态切换时,音乐的突兀变化更是让人感觉出戏。今天,咱们就来聊聊如何设计一套牛逼的互动音乐系统,让游戏音乐真正“活”起来,根据玩家的行为无缝切换和调整音乐的强度、节奏和风格,从而增强游戏的叙事性和情感表达。 一、互动音乐系统的核心思路:响应与自适应 互动音乐的核心在于“互动”二字。它不再是简单地播放预先录制好的音乐文件,而是能够根据游戏状态的变化,实时调整音乐的各种参数...